Charles Frédéric Petit, born on May sixth, eighteen fifty-seven, was a distinguished French archer who made his mark in the competitive world of archery.
Competing in two events, Petit showcased his remarkable skills and secured third place in each, earning recognition from the International Olympic Committee as a winner of two bronze medals.
Both of his competitions were in the shorter thirty-three metre format, utilizing the Au Chapelet and Au Cordon Doré styles, which highlighted his precision and technique.
